The Facts  
+ DP Cheesesteaks opened in March of 2008 in South Jordan, Utah. We went by "The Downtown Philly Cheesesteaks" then, but realized that was too long of a name. Technically we go by both still, but DP Cheesesteaks seems to have caught on.

+ In 2009 We opened our American Fork location.

+ In 2010 our downtown Salt Lake City location opened.

+ In 2011 We opened our fourth store in Provo.

+ We use only Certified Angus Beef, and slice it fresh everyday, in each of our stores.

+ We serve every cheese that can be considered "Authentic". Provolone, American (white and yellow) and whiz.

+ We do not serve Swiss Cheese (Click here to see John Kerry's mistake)

+ We only serve the best Birch Beer made, Pennsylvania Dutch happens to be that Birch Beer.

+ We are not a deli that happens to serve a Cheesesteak. We are a Cheesesteak shop that will make you a Hoagie, if you insist, and we'll try to make it good.
